VIDEO: F1 announces big 2021 regulation changes

Formula held a press conference today to announce the new regulation changes for 2021. In what was described as a collaborative effort, Jean Todt launched the conference by saying he was surprised that the cost-cap agreements and some of the other details were all achieved.
